Michael Bisping’s Insiders Says Khamzat Chimaev Hype Is Real

Michael Bisping is in contact with several insiders at Khamzat Chimaev’s current training camp in gym and he’s revealed that according to them the hype surrounding the rising welterweight and middleweight star is very much real.

“I am hearing things about Khamzat that are truly terrifying,” Bisping said in during a fan Q&A session on his YouTube channel. “As I said Darren Till is out there, I’ve got a bunch of friends out there in Sweden, they’re filming, Blockasset is a company that I’m involved with,”

“They are calling me up and saying ‘holy f***ing s***, Khamzat is the real deal’. He works his ass off, trains like a motherf***er, lifting weights, pushing everyone in the room, great stand-up, great wrestling.”

Chimaev had been helping Till work on his wrestling and in a post on his own Instagram page recently had been seen jokingly telling the British star, “come on fat boy!” during a workout session.

“Lad, got my a*** kicked,” Till told BlockAsset after training with Chimaev and others at the gym. “That’s what it’s all about though innit? Getting it done.”

Chimaev was also happy to get to work with Till, who is currently the No.8 ranked middleweight in the UFC.

“Work was good, nice to work with the best guys in the world. I work on the grappling and wrestling, he learn something,” Chimaev said.

“Next time we work on the striking, I learn something. It works like that, I am happy he is here.”

As things stand Chimaev is 4-0 in the UFC but doesn’t have his next fight officially booked, though the current word is that he may go up against former welterweight title contender Gilbert Burns.
